Solution for 5z+3z=6z-7 equation:


Simplifying
5z + 3z = 6z + -7

Combine like terms: 5z + 3z = 8z
8z = 6z + -7

Reorder the terms:
8z = -7 + 6z

Solving
8z = -7 + 6z

Solving for variable 'z'.

Move all terms containing z to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'-6z' to each side of the equation.
8z + -6z = -7 + 6z + -6z

Combine like terms: 8z + -6z = 2z
2z = -7 + 6z + -6z

Combine like terms: 6z + -6z = 0
2z = -7 + 0
2z = -7

Divide each side by '2'.
z = -3.5

Simplifying
z = -3.5
